So rarely do books come close to mastery that I'm a tentative to make issue of M. Crosses' latest chapbook. It could be a jinx.
River Antes is an almost perfect orietation of language and how it is read, a virtual poetics of materialization, and to me: a form of quiet to be found in only the most rare works. I say quiet because it does not do more. Because it is efficient. From the white cover to its hidden triptychs; Crosses' elegant book design is lovingly situated within the text,...more
